What you'll do
You will build deep, lasting relationships with our existing and future customers by understanding their unique procurement contexts and challenges. You will advise and support the implementation of Levelpath to our customers, ensuring smooth adoption and real business impact. You will help plan, build, optimize, and scale our processes, assets, and systems, including tools like Zendesk and Salesforce, for serving enterprise accounts efficiently. You will develop best practice guides and product documentation that are clear and actionable to share directly with customers and stakeholders. You will identify champions and build relationships with key business stakeholders within accounts to create strong internal sponsorship. You will drive new solution offerings to our customers by working directly with the sales team to shape conversations and opportunities. You will bring new products to market by collaborating closely with the product and engineering teams to align on value and feasibility. You will represent the voice of your customers in product asks, translating real needs into product requirements. You will drive and support customer health via adoption metrics, tracking progress and highlighting opportunities for improvement. You will collaborate with customers to determine their success metrics and translate their feedback into actionable product feedback for our development team.
Requirements
You bring 6+ years of professional experience, including at least 4 years in a direct customer-facing role such as customer success, implementation, or solutions consulting. You have B2B SaaS experience in a fast-paced environment, which has taught you how to navigate complex sales cycles and stakeholder landscapes. You hold a BA or BS, demonstrating a foundational commitment to learning and professional growth.
